Time To Panic!! (?)

It's been three weeks now and some of you no doubtedly are ready to panic.  What to do about Randy Moss and others?  I'll tell you if its time to panic or to sit tight on some players that were surely picked in your league's first four rounds.

LaDainian Tomlinson - Sit Tight - LT scored his first couple TDs of the season this week to help a few owners to sleep at night.  He hasn't looked spectacular, and Darren Sprolles has looked very impressive, outscoring LT through the first few weeks of the fantasy season.  However, LT is still the premiere back in this league, although Adrian Peterson is closing quickly.  Don't bench LT, his monster games will come.

Joseph Addai - Sit Tight - Addai owners are in much the same situation as Tomlinson.  Although Addai has yet to post a 100 yard game and had just 20 yards on 15 carries against Minnesota, he should be alright.  He scored twice against the Jaguars this weekend with the return of Jeff Saturday at center.  As Manning starts to shake of the rust, more holes will open for Addai.  Keep starting him.

Steven Jackson - PANIC!! - Jackson has not scored yet this season and the prognosis for all Rams is pretty awful at this point.  Although Jackson did rack up 120+ all purpose yards this week, the offense is abysmall.  That said, Jackson has a very favorable playoff schedule, matching up against his NFC West Rivals in each of the playoff weeks - 14, 15, and 16.  If you can trade for Jackson a little later in the season for cheap, I would pull the trigger.  But the Rams are going to have a hard time producing much offense most of the way.

Ryan Grant - Sit Tight - Grant's numbers do not look good through this point in the season.  However, he has been nursing a hamstring injury up to this point but is finally looking a bit healthy.  His team was behind a lot of the game against Dallas, which forced them to throw, but Grant should start to reward the owners who continue to start him sooner rather than later.

Randy Moss - PANIC!! - It looks like 2006 all over again.  However, this time it isn't necessarily Moss' fault.  With the Patriots getting blown out by the Dolphins and Moss totalling six catches for just 47 yards in his last two combined, things don't look good.  The bright side here is that the Patriots have a bye this week and can hopefully try to rescheme without Brady.  However, if things don't start looking up, you may have to throw Moss on your bench.

Braylon Edwards - PANIC!! - Edwards has looked downright awful.  He deserves one more week before being thrown on the bench permanently, but if he doesn't produce against a pourous Cincinatti secondary, he is in trouble.  Part of his problem has been a lack of practice due to his foot, part due to weather, and part due to tough opponents (DAL, PIT, BAL).  However, his owners expect more than this.  Start Braylon one more time, but then you may have to start calling for Brady Quinn like the rest of the Dog Pound.

Larry Johnson - PANIC!! - You should have been panicking the moment you drafted Johnson.  Despite his good game against a horrible Atlanta defense, LJ will not have a strong season.  Sell high on this guy now as the Chiefs offense looks absolutely miserable!

Peyton Manning - Sit Tight - So far Manning has just three touchdowns against four interceptions, but don't worry.. This will all change.  Manning had that injury and missed all of his team's preseason games and was then without Jeff Saturday, his trusted center for the beggining of the season.  Keep starting him and he will reward you.

Torry Holt - PANIC!! - Just like with Steven Jackson, Holt appears to be the victim of shoddy quarterback play, a weak offense line, and a lack of overall playmakers.  I suspect that this will be Holt's weakest year in a long while.  Start picking up guys like Antonio Bryant now, because Holt will soon be warming your bench.
